EV Charger Installation (Building, Electrical, Plumbing & Mechanical Permit) in Wells, Nevada
The City of Wells has no dedicated EV-charger/EVSE application, checklist, or fee line — the city publishes only the single universal 'Building, Electrical, Plumbing & Mechanical Permit' application (see building-permit), which covers Building, Electrical, Mechanical, Plumbing, and Foundation permit types for Commercial, Residential, and Manufactured Home projects, with no separate 'EV Charger' or 'Electric Vehicle' checkbox. A Level 2 or DC fast charger installation would be filed on this same universal form (selecting Electrical, and Building if a new support structure/canopy is involved) — the same genuine finding already documented for this city's general permitting process and for its solar-pv-permit entry: no published fee schedule, no published adopted-code edition, and no published review timeline exist anywhere on the city's current website for ANY permit type, not EV charging specifically. Wells does not appear on SolarAPP+'s (gosolarapp.org) list of participating jurisdictions. When you need this permit
- File the same universal Building, Electrical, Plumbing & Mechanical Permit application used for all other permit types, selecting Electrical (and Building, if a new canopy/support structure or panel-service upgrade tied to new construction is involved)
- Nevada-licensed electrical contractor (or Nevada Contractors Board-licensed C-2 electrical classification) required for the circuit/wiring/interconnection work, per statewide Nevada Contractors Board licensing law
- NV Energy coordination/notification may be required for a service or panel upgrade tied to a Level 2 or DC fast charger installation — this is a statewide utility requirement, separate from and in addition to the city's building/electrical permit
- Applicable special approvals identified on the universal application (Nevada State Fire Marshal, Nevada State Health, Fire Sprinklers, Engineering, Addressing, and/or Contract Plan Review) should be confirmed with the Building Department for an EV-charger project specifically
- No published fee schedule, adopted-code edition, or review-timeline SLA exists for ANY permit type at the City of Wells (confirmed by exhaustive chase across the current website, WordPress uploads, and Wayback Machine CDX search of all archived cityofwellsnv.com URLs, per the existing localAmendments finding in this file) — this is not an EV-specific information gap, it applies to every permit type the city issues

Tips
- Wells genuinely has no distinct EV-charger permit, fee, or checklist — this is not an omission on this corpus's part but a reflection of how little the city publishes online for any permit type. File on the same universal permit application used for building/electrical/mechanical/plumbing/foundation work.
- Wells does not appear on the SolarAPP+ (gosolarapp.org) participating-jurisdiction list, so no automated/instant EV-charger or solar permitting pathway is available.
- Call the Building Department directly, (775) 752-3355, for current fees and any EV-charger-specific guidance before applying — as with every other permit type in Wells, nothing is published online to confirm in advance.
